> My music collection on the PC (all my purchased CDs) is of the highest
> quality available - some CDs were flac, others wav or mp3. That's fine when
> I am sat at the PC, but I want to create mp3 copies of the whole collection
> to put onto portable devices (currently just my android phone). Question -
> does anyone have a script to take a whole tree of files (artist / album /
> tracks) and convert them to a similar tree structure of just mp3 files?
I'm too lazy to have bothered to write a script to do this.  I have my 
ripped music saved as FLAC, and use SoundConverter 
<
http://soundconverter.org/> to compress them into more portable formats 
as required.  It's clever enough to spawn multiple threads and rename 
files appropriately, and while it's not as flexible as a script it's 
good enough for what I need it to do.
